Core Architecture and Design
The Intel Core i5 Core 12400F features a 6-core design (6 performance cores, no efficient cores) that can reach turbo frequencies up to 4.4 GHz. In contrast, the AMD Ryzen 7 5700X boasts 8 cores and 16 processing threads, utilising AMD's Zen 3 architecture to achieve a maximum boost clock of 4.6 GHz. This additional core and thread count may provide better performance for multitasking and demanding applications. Therefore, if your work involves heavy multitasking or gaming alongside streaming, the Ryzen 7 5700X could have the edge with its higher core count.

Overclocking Potential
The AMD Ryzen 7 5700X is unlocked for overclocking, providing enthusiasts with the ability to push their CPU beyond its stock performance. This can be particularly appealing for users who want to maximize their gaming or workload capabilities. Conversely, the Intel Core i5 Core 12400F does not have overclocking capabilities, which may limit its appeal to those who wish to tweak and enhance performance. For users seeking the most performance out of their processors, the Ryzen 7 5700X's overclocking potential is a significant advantage.

Cache and Memory Support
The Intel Core i5 Core 12400F features an 18MB cache, which can aid in quick data retrieval and processing speed, enhancing overall performance in various tasks. In comparison, the AMD Ryzen 7 5700X offers a considerably larger 36MB cache, which can significantly improve its performance in memory-intensive applications. Additionally, the Ryzen 7 5700X supports DDR4-3200 memory, which can further enhance its performance in multitasking and gaming scenarios. Users requiring high memory performance may find the Ryzen 7 5700X to be more suitable.
Compatibility and Platform
The Intel Core i5 Core 12400F is compatible with the LGA1700 socket and 600 series chipset, while the AMD Ryzen 7 5700X is designed for the advanced Socket AM4 platform, supporting PCIe 4.0 on X570 and B550 motherboards. This means that if you are upgrading from an older build, compatibility with existing components may influence your decision. If you already own a compatible motherboard, the Ryzen 7 5700X could be a straightforward upgrade. Conversely, if you are building a new system, consider the motherboard compatibility when selecting your CPU.
